OMG!.. Bank mistakenly transfers $34bn to customer

​ Germany’s biggest lender Deutsche Bank on Friday admitted to a massive erroneous transfer of €28bn ($34 billion) in a routine operation, more than the entire bank is worth. The unprecedented mistake happened on March 16 when Deutsche Bank carried out a transfer to an account at Deutsche Boerse’s Eurex clearing house, a spokesman told AFP. The operation was meant to involve a far smaller sum, which the bank has not revealed, and highlights IT and control issues at the banking giant. Accounting errors happen most days, but the sum involved in this case is highly unusual and even exceeds Deutsche’s market capitalisation of 24 billion euros. The incident, which came shortly before John Cryan was ousted as chief executive, was quickly fixed and no harm was done, the institution said. Banks shut, customers flee over Osun robbery scare

Banks in Ilesa, Ijebu Jesa and adjoining towns in Osun State hurriedly closed for business on Wednesday after an alarm that some hoodlums were attempting to force their way into one of the commercial banks in the towns. There was confusion following the report, as many bank customers who were trying to make withdrawals at various Automated Teller Machine points fled, while banks shut their gates and prevented people from going in. A worker at one of the banks told  PUNCH Metro  that the hoodlums were prevented from entering the affected bank by security agents. The worker, who spoke on condition of anonymity, said all the banks closed their gates and ordered customers to leave their premises to forestall any security breach. The robbery scare also forced banks in Osogbo, the state capital, to close almost the same time with their counterparts in Ijesa.
